Class ConceptInsertionService


  • public class ConceptInsertionService
    extends java.lang.Object
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static java.lang.String CONFKEY_PROVIDERNAME  
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      static ConceptInsertionService getInstance​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> connectionConfiguration)
      Returns the data export service singleton specifically created for this passed configuration.
      void insertConcepts​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> importConfiguration, de.julielab.neo4j.plugins.datarepresentation.ImportConcepts concepts)  
      void insertConcepts​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> importConfiguration, java.util.stream.Stream<de.julielab.neo4j.plugins.datarepresentation.ImportConcepts> concepts)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• CONFKEY_PROVIDERNAME

        public static final java.lang.String CONFKEY_PROVIDERNAME
        See Also:
        Constant Field Values
    • Method Detail

      • getInstance

        public static ConceptInsertionService getInstance​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> connectionConfiguration)
        Returns the data export service singleton specifically created for this passed configuration.
        Parameters:
        connectionConfiguration -
        Returns:
      • insertConcepts

        public void insertConcepts​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> importConfiguration,
                                   de.julielab.neo4j.plugins.datarepresentation.ImportConcepts concepts)
                            throws ConceptInsertionException
        Throws:
        ConceptInsertionException
      • insertConcepts

        public void insertConcepts​(org.apache.commons.configuration2.HierarchicalConfiguration<org.apache.commons.configuration2.tree.ImmutableNode> importConfiguration,
                                   java.util.stream.Stream<de.julielab.neo4j.plugins.datarepresentation.ImportConcepts> concepts)
                            throws ConceptInsertionException
        Throws:
        ConceptInsertionException